Give an AI agent your Findymail account as a tool and it can go find the contact data it needs instead of asking you for it. It can look up a verified email from a name and company, pull all the emails at a domain, find phone numbers, list employees at a target account, and enrich from a business profile, calling each as a tool while it researches an account or builds a list. Wire it into a coding agent in NoClick and it can assemble a verified prospect list on its own, then check remaining credits before it spends more.
Pick the operations you want and each becomes a tool the agent can call directly while it works.
Find a verified email from a person's name and company domain.
Find emails associated with a company domain.
Find an email from a LinkedIn / business profile URL.
Find a LinkedIn profile from an email address.
Find a direct phone number from a LinkedIn URL (GDPR-compliant, no EU).
Enrich a company by domain, LinkedIn URL, or name.
Find employees at a company by website and job titles.
Verify the deliverability of an email address.
Run a natural-language lead search (kicks off an async export).
Poll the status of an Intellimatch search/export job.
Fetch paginated Intellimatch export results.
List Intellimatch exclusion lists.
Create an Intellimatch exclusion list.
Fetch one exclusion list by ID.
Update an exclusion list.
Delete an exclusion list.
List excluded domains.
Add domains to the exclusion list.
Remove excluded domains by ID.
Find companies similar to seed companies.
Look up the tech stack detected for a domain.
Search the technology catalog.
List buying / intent signals.
Fetch one signal by its id.
List signal monitors.
Create a signal monitor.
Update a signal monitor.
Delete a signal monitor.
List the user's saved contact lists.
Create a new contact list.
Rename / update a contact list.
Delete a contact list.
Retrieve contacts saved in a given list.
Return remaining finder / verifier credit balance.
Return the per-account credit usage report.
Return the per-team credit usage report.
